    BLUEFIN...hmmm

    With regard to warranty issues - Despite quotes to the contrary, the Bluefin DOES leave a flash count on the ECU. However, whether an Audi MD would pick up on this is another matter. GIAC software zero's any remnant flash counts and when switched to stock, is totally invisible to the...

    BLUEFIN...hmmm

    I've used, both, the Bluefin and GIAC's 330 Hammer maps on my 08 S3. Ultimately, with the Bluefin there is a definite improvement in mid range torque, and overall acceleration through the gears - Not MASSIVE, but it's there. The GIAC map, to me, provides a stronger and smoother drive...
